Linux如何安装Flash Media Server

60次阅读
没有评论

共计 2300 个字符,预计需要花费 6 分钟才能阅读完成。

自动写代码机器人,免费开通

这篇文章主要介绍了 Linux 如何安装 Flash Media Server,具有一定借鉴价值,感兴趣的朋友可以参考下,希望大家阅读完这篇文章之后大有收获,下面让丸趣 TV 小编带着大家一起了解一下。

以 root 用户登录(安装 Flash Media Server 必须)

找到安装文件,FlashMediaServer2.tar.gz.

把文件拷贝到你的磁盘上。

打开 shell 窗口并切换到安装文件目录。

解压安装文件:gunzip flashmediaserver2.tar.gz

untar 安装文件:tar -xf flashmediaserver2.tar

会创建安装程序目录。

切换到如下目录:cd flashmediaserver2

使用下面的命令启动安装程序:。/installFMS

这样就启动了安装程序,并显示欢迎信息。

按回车开始安装。

按照屏幕上显示的提示操作

输入 FMS 用户名。默认值是 nobody

重新查看你选择的安装信息。如果你选择了自动启动,Flash Media Server 会自动启动。

要手动启动服务器,键入 fmsgr server start.

要登录服务程序并使用管理功能,通过打开 fms2_console.swf 打开控制台。

关于安装后的文件

在安装过程中,客户端程序文件和服务器端程序文件都会被安装。你应该了解两种文件之间的不同:

客户端程序文件是 SWF 和 HTML 文件。当开发应用程序时,你可以把客户端文件保存在任何地方。

服务器端文件包括脚本文件(ASC 文件),流文件(比如 FLV 文件)和共享对象文件(FSO 文件),必须放在服务器计算机上。

当开发程序时,必须在 applications 目录下用你的应用程序名字注册应用程序目录。比如,如果你的程序叫 my_app,你应该在 applications 目录下创建一个名为 my_app 的子目录。然后把 my_app 有关的文件都放在这个子目录(……/application/myapp)下。可以通过修改 FMS.ini 改变你的应用程序目录。

在开发中,如果愿意,可以把客户端文件和服务器端程序文件保存在一块。当把应用程序部署到公共服务器上时,应该把客户端文件和服务器端文件分开。如果你使用 web 服务器,你的 SWF 和 HTML 文件应该能通过 Web 服务器访问。你的服务器端的 ASC 文件,音频 / 视频 FLV 文件,FSO 文件和 ActionScript FLA 资源文件不应该能通过浏览你的站点访问到。

Windows 平台安装目录下的文件

Flash Media Server 目录下包括如下项目:

FMSMaster.exe 文件是服务器应用程序。

FMSAdmin.exe 文件是服务器管理控制器。当管理员使用管理控制台链接到服务器的时候,实际上是链接到这个服务,它提供服务器的管理服务。

tools 目录中包含启动和停止服务器的 BAT 文件。

js32.dll 文件包含服务器端媒体 ActionScript 引擎。

tcsrvmsg.dll,xmlparse.dll 和 xmltok.dll 文件是服务器附加组件。

conf 目录里 fms.ini 文件和 XML 向导文件。

applications 目录用来创建里注册的应用程序的目录。在安装过程中,applications 目录的路径卸载 Vhost.xml 文件的 AppsDir 标签里。

fms2_console.swf 文件可以用来打开 Flash Media Server 控制台。

scriptlib 目录里包含 web 服务需要的 ASC 文件。在安装过程中,scriptlib 目录的路径写在 Application.xml 文件的 ScriptLibPath 标签里。

当服务器启动的时候,会创建 logs 目录,用来保存各种记录。

FMSCore.exe 文件是可执行文件。它是 FMS 应用程序。服务器的配置方式决定了单个 FMSCore 可以运行多少个程序。所有脚本的执行和流都在从这里发生的。

FMSEdge.exe 监视到 Flash Media Server 的连接,并把连接传递给一个 FMSCore 进程。可以有多个 FMSEdge 实例在系统中运行。

documentation 目录下包含 Flash Media Server PDF 格式的文档。

certs 目录下是可信任的证书权威机构颁发的证书。

licenses 目录下存放 LIC 文件(FMS 签名许可)。

modules 文件里是存放到单独库里的模块,供 Flash Meida Server 加载和操作。

Diffie-Hellman Key 交换算法使用 dh2024.pem 和 512.pem 文件,用在 SSL 连接上。

各种 DLL 文件是 FMS 需要的插件模块。

安装到 Linux 下的文件就不解释了。

安装边缘服务器

在发布这个 FMS 版本之前,客户总是直接链接到应用程序运行的计算机。这些应用程序是本地运行的,因为它们的执行是发生在客户机所连接到的同一台计算机上的。Flash Media Server 的本次发布引入了远程执行应用程序的概念。Flash Media Server 现在可以作为源服务器本地运行应用程序或是作为边缘服务器远程运行应用程序。边缘服务器不是什么不同种类的 Flash Media Server,正确的说法是,它们被配置成远程运行应用程序。要获得有关安装边缘服务器的更多信息,参看使用 Flash Media Server 边缘服务器中的 建立源和代理服务器 .

感谢你能够认真阅读完这篇文章,希望丸趣 TV 小编分享的“Linux 如何安装 Flash Media Server”这篇文章对大家有帮助,同时也希望大家多多支持丸趣 TV,关注丸趣 TV 行业资讯频道,更多相关知识等着你来学习!

向 AI 问一下细节

丸趣 TV 网 – 提供最优质的资源集合!

正文完
 
丸趣
版权声明:本站原创文章,由 丸趣 2023-12-07发表,共计2300字。
转载说明:除特殊说明外本站除技术相关以外文章皆由网络搜集发布,转载请注明出处。
评论(没有评论)